The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Canterbury local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 66 TANKERTON ROAD sales between December 2002 and July 2019 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the August 2015 sale was for 5%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 5% above the HPI over time, until the July 2019 sale, where it rises to 87%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 87% above the HPI.
66 TANKERTON ROAD might now be worth an estimated £1,068,785.
This is based on house price inflation of 19.4%, between July 2019 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Canterbury local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).
